1. Fermented Vegetables

Gut wellness has influenced pizzeria menus, as fermented vegetables emerge as a surprising favorite on pizzas this year. Kimchi, sauerkraut, and pickled onions contribute a sophisticated tartness that balances the creamy flavors of cheese and sauces. These fermented toppings add not only gut-friendly probiotics but also new layers of texture to the traditional pizza experience.

2. Plant-Based Proteins

The increase in plant-based diet adherents has not escaped the attention of the pizza-making world, leading to a surge in meat substitute toppings. Beyond the customary veggie garnishes, we are introducing innovative protein sources that are convincing even conventional meat enthusiasts.

We now regularly feature plant-based crumbles resembling Italian sausage, marinated tempeh, jackfruit as a pulled pork alternative, and pea protein that mimics pepperoni. These aren't solely for plant-based diet followers—many patrons opt for them due to their distinct flavors and ease on the digestive system.

3. Distinct Chili Types from Various Regions

For those who chase the thrill of spice, 2023 has brought about a preference for specific regional chilies, moving away from generic hot pepper flakes. Calabrian chilies have retained their popularity, yet we're observing a rise in others like Aleppo pepper, smokey Spanish ñora chilies, fruity Peruvian aji amarillo, and Korean gochujang making their way onto pizzas.

4. Wild Seasonal Components

The path from forest floor to pizza crust has been paved by the growing inclusion of wild, seasonally foraged items. Leading the pack are wild mushrooms like chanterelles, morels, and hen of the woods, which appear on pizzas during their respective harvesting times.

Exploring beyond fungi, our trials have included wild spring ramps, oceanic greens such as dulse and nori, and even pine tips for a distinctively aromatic note. Such unadulterated, foraged components connect our customers to nature and provide flavors unrivaled by cultivated counterparts.

5. Gourmet Honey Infusions

The blend of sweet and savory afforded by honey has secured its standing in the pizza world, persisting well beyond a fleeting fad. Innovative honey varieties are being layered on pies just before serving, taking a cue from the rising fondness for hot honey over past years.

Our pizzas now feature toppings of truffle-infused honey, fermented garlic honey, smoky mesquite honey, and even CBD honey. These gourmet condiments enhance the complexity of flavors, magnifying even ordinary pizzas into high-end experiences.

Honorable Mentions

Some additional toppings that didn’t make our primary list but are still making waves include:

  • Cured egg yolks, finely grated over the pizza for a rich umami appeal
  • Pickled fruits with an emphasis on stone fruits such as peaches and plums
  • Ancient grain adjuncts, such as crispy farro or puffed sorghum to add texture
  • Artisan butter variants, like cultured or herbal compound butters
